The board approved the district's Emergency Operations Plan at the Dec. 8 meeting following an update from Superintendent Knapp that the plan aligns with other districts and the State Police Department. Jake Zdunic moved to approve the EOP; the motion was supported by Xak Zdunic and passed with no recorded opposition (AYES: All (5)).
Superintendent Knapp said the EOP is in line with other districts and law enforcement guidance; the minutes note that alignment but do not include the plan text. The board recorded no amendments to the plan and adopted it as presented.
